About [6-(6-methoxy-1H-pyrrolo[2,3-b]pyridin-4-yl)-4-[(3R)-3-methylmorpholin-4-yl]-2-pyridinyl]imino-dimethyl-oxo-λ6-sulfane

[6-(6-methoxy-1H-pyrrolo[2,3-b]pyridin-4-yl)-4-[(3R)-3-methylmorpholin-4-yl]-2-pyridinyl]imino-dimethyl-oxo-λ6-sulfane (PubChem CID 139486660) has the molecular formula C20H25N5O3S and a molecular weight of 415.52 g/mol. Its IUPAC name is [6-(6-methoxy-1H-pyrrolo[2,3-b]pyridin-4-yl)-4-[(3R)-3-methylmorpholin-4-yl]-2-pyridinyl]imino-dimethyl-oxo-λ6-sulfane.
